Original Description
Immersed in an atmosphere of exotic reverie, Maurice Bompard’s Scene Orientale transports viewers to a sun-drenched North African tableau suffused with subtle sensuality. Painted circa late 19th to early 20th century during Europe’s Orientalist craze, the work exemplifies Bompard’s mastery in blending academic precision with Impressionist softness—his figures draped in luminous fabrics seem to sway against geometrically intricate architecture. Though less renowned than his contemporaries like Gérôme, Bompard’s nuanced interplay of shadow and textiles earned recognition among collectors of art pompier. The painting’s quiet intimacy—a hallmark of his oeuvre—captures Orientalism’s romanticized gaze while avoiding overt exoticism, making it a compelling bridge between ethnographic documentation and decorative fantasy in fin-de-siècle art.
